1. Preheat your oven to 400F
2. Peel and slice your sweet potatoes and apples into about quarter-inch rounds.
3. Mix the cinnamon with your choice of sugar in a small dish
4. Butter a baking dish and layer your sweet potato rounds on the bottom, lightly sprinkle with the cinnamon sugar and 4-5 cubes of butter or margarine
5. Add a layer of apples and again lightly sprinkle with cinnamon sugar and add 3-4 cubes of butter or margarine
6. Repeat these layers until you run out of sweet potatoes and apples.
7. Bake covered for 40-45 minutes and uncovered for 10-15 minutes or until the sweet potatoes can be easily pierced with a fork
